Research Intensive Care Unit Registered Nurse Job Trends in San Rafael

If you’re a Intensive Care Unit RN curious about Travel job trends in San Rafael, CA, AMN Healthcare has successfully filled 33 similar positions in the area, providing insight into the opportunities you could expect. These previously filled roles offered competitive pay, with an average weekly rate of $2,918 and a range from $2,141 to $3,283 per week, showcasing the strong earning potential for professionals in this field.

Positions were located in key zip codes, including 94903, at reputable facilities such as Kaiser – San Rafael Medical Center . These placements reflect the high demand for skilled Intensive Care Unit RNs in San Rafael’s thriving healthcare landscape. Why Should Intensive Care Unit RNs Consider Working in San Rafael, California

As an Intensive Care Unit RN considering a travel assignment in San Rafael, California, you’ll not only gain invaluable experience in a vibrant healthcare environment but also enjoy the unparalleled lifestyle that the Bay Area has to offer. San Rafael boasts a Mediterranean climate, featuring mild, wet winters and warm, dry summers—perfect for outdoor activities year-round. The charming neighborhoods of San Rafael, such as the historic downtown area and the scenic Terra Linda, offer a perfect blend of suburban comfort and urban access, with an array of local restaurants, shops, and cultural events. You’ll find yourself close to stunning natural attractions like Marin County’s hiking trails and Mount Tamalpais, as well as a short drive across the Golden Gate Bridge to explore the artistic and culinary delights of San Francisco. travel
Registered Nurse – Intensive Care – ICU
  • Manteca, California – 95336
    Distance from San Rafael: 73 miles
  • 12 N,
  • May 5, 2026
  • 13 weeks
$2,169 to $2,303
Weekly Pay*
8 bed ICU; N:P ratio 1:2; Float to Tele and MS as needed Telemetry Interpretation, Ventilator and High Freq Vents/ Oscillators, PA lines, PICC lines. Diagnosis/Procedures: Surgical- Bariatric, Spine, Orthopedic, and general Surgery, CHF, COPD, Stroke, OD, Sepsis, DKA, and any other medical diagnosis. Procedures: CRRT, Bronchoscopies.

Similar Cities to San Rafael, California, for Intensive Care Unit RNs: Opportunities, Lifestyle, and Pay Comparisons

One city that shares similarities with San Rafael, California is Santa Rosa, located in Sonoma County. Like San Rafael, Santa Rosa has a robust healthcare system with several hospitals and medical facilities, offering ample job opportunities for ICU RNs. The pay range for nurses is comparable to that of San Rafael, often reflecting the higher cost of living in the Bay Area. Housing costs in Santa Rosa can be slightly more affordable than in Marin County, but they can still be steep compared to the national average. The city enjoys a mild Mediterranean climate with warm summers and mild winters, making it a pleasant place for outdoor activities like wine tasting, hiking, and exploring local parks.

Another city to consider is Fremont, which is part of the San Francisco Bay Area and benefits from the same healthcare advances as San Rafael. The demand for ICU RNs is high, and salaries tend to be on the higher end, consistent with the cost of living in the region. Housing can be more affordable than in neighboring Silicon Valley cities, although the overall cost of living remains elevated. Fremont’s location near major tech hubs provides a dynamic work environment, and the city itself boasts a diverse community with various cultural experiences, parks, and recreational activities, from walking trails to festivals that enrich the local lifestyle.

Another comparable city is Petaluma, which is also in Sonoma County and offers a charming small-town atmosphere while being close to larger urban centers. ICU nurses can find rewarding positions at local hospitals, with salaries falling in line with those in San Rafael. The cost of living in Petaluma is generally lower than in Marin, although housing prices have risen due to its desirability. The climate is similar, providing comfortable and mild weather ideal for enjoying the area’s beautiful landscapes and outdoor events, including farmer’s markets and annual arts festivals, fostering a laid-back lifestyle.

Sacramento, the state capital, presents another alternative for ICU RNs seeking a balance of employment opportunities, cost of living, and lifestyle. The demand for healthcare professionals is strong, with competitive salaries that allow for comfortable living. Compared to San Rafael, Sacramento offers a significantly lower cost of housing, making it an attractive option for those looking to settle down. The climate is warmer and dryer, featuring hot summers and mild winters. The city’s rich history, diverse culinary scene, and vibrant cultural attractions—including museums, theaters, and parks—provides a more urban but still relaxed lifestyle.

Lastly, Livermore is an emerging city for nursing professionals, particularly those in critical care due to its growing healthcare sector. It offers comparable pay to San Rafael, particularly as it becomes a hub for hospitals and medical services in the East Bay area. The cost of living is generally more affordable than in Marin County, especially in terms of housing, making it an appealing choice for nurses looking to buy a home. Livermore’s climate is characterized by hot summers and mild winters, perfect for engaging in local outdoor activities, such as hiking and participating in the region’s burgeoning wine country, contributing to a vibrant community lifestyle.
